Using Mastercard for Deposits
At Jackpot Jill Casino, Mastercard can be used to deposit funds into your casino account where this method is available and supported by your card issuer. Deposits are typically intended for immediate account funding so you can access games without delay, but the final authorisation is always made by your bank or card provider.
Before depositing, confirm that the Mastercard you plan to use is:
- Issued in your name and linked to a bank account you control.
- Enabled for online purchases and, where required, 3D Secure (for example, an SMS code or banking app approval).
- Not expired and has sufficient available balance or credit limit to cover the deposit amount.
- Not restricted by your bank for gambling-related merchant categories.
Some Australian banks apply additional controls to card payments connected to wagering or gaming. If a deposit is declined, it does not necessarily mean there is an issue with your Jackpot Jill Casino account; it may be a bank-level restriction or an additional authentication step that was not completed.
How to Make a Deposit
Depositing with Mastercard is designed to be straightforward. The exact labels in the cashier may vary slightly depending on device and payment routing, but the process generally follows these steps:
- Log in to your Jackpot Jill Casino account using your usual credentials.
- Open the cashier or banking area and select “Deposit”.
- Choose “Mastercard” from the list of available payment methods.
- Enter the deposit amount (minimum $A20) and confirm.
- Provide the required card details: card number, expiry date, and CVV.
- Complete any bank authentication prompts (for example, 3D Secure verification).
- Return to the casino to confirm that your balance has updated.
To reduce avoidable errors, ensure that the billing details you provide match the details your bank has on file for the card. If you use a saved browser autofill, double-check that it is populating the correct numbers and current expiry date.
Where the casino offers multiple deposit options, choosing a method that you can also use for withdrawals may simplify future cash-out verification. Not all card deposits can be withdrawn back to the same card in all circumstances, so review the cashier instructions before you deposit.

Security and Verification
Online casinos are expected to take reasonable steps to protect customer accounts and prevent unauthorised transactions. Jackpot Jill Casino may apply a combination of technical security controls and account verification checks. These measures can be triggered at registration, at deposit, before withdrawal, or at any point where unusual activity is detected.
Card payment security
Mastercard transactions may include additional authentication steps depending on your bank’s configuration. If prompted, complete the verification promptly and on the same device where possible. Avoid using public Wi‑Fi when entering card details, and keep your banking app updated so approval prompts function correctly.
Account verification (KYC) and ownership checks
To protect customers and meet industry expectations around fraud prevention and responsible operations, Jackpot Jill Casino may request documents or information to confirm identity and payment method ownership. Requests vary depending on individual risk factors and the timing of withdrawals, but they may include:
- Proof of identity (such as a government-issued ID).
- Proof of address (such as a utility bill or bank statement).
- Proof that the card used is yours (for example, a photo of the card with certain digits obscured, following instructions).
When providing card proof, never send full card details in a way that exposes sensitive information unnecessarily. Follow the casino’s guidance on what to hide (for example, parts of the card number and the CVV), and only share documents through approved channels.

Common Issues
Even when the cashier is functioning normally, card deposits can fail for reasons outside the casino’s control. The list below addresses frequent issues and the most appropriate next step.
Deposit declined by issuer
This is commonly caused by bank-level gambling blocks, insufficient available funds, or fraud-prevention rules. Confirm that your card is enabled for online payments and that your bank is not blocking the merchant category. If the decline persists, contact your bank to ask whether card payments to gaming merchants are permitted.
3D Secure or authentication not completed
If you close the verification window, switch apps, or lose connection mid-process, the authorisation may fail. Try again with a stable connection, ensure pop-ups are allowed for the cashier, and complete the authentication promptly.
Pending or delayed balance update
Occasionally, a transaction may show as pending while the issuer finalises authorisation. Wait a short period and refresh the cashier. If your bank shows a completed transaction but the casino balance does not update, capture the transaction reference and time and then reach out to support through the casino’s standard support channels.
Card details rejected
Check for common entry errors such as incorrect expiry month/year, an outdated saved card number, or missing digits. Ensure the name and billing details match your bank records, particularly if you have recently moved or changed your address.
Multiple charges or duplicate attempts
Duplicate authorisations can occur if you submit the deposit more than once or if a connection error causes you to retry. Review your bank app or statement for pending entries. Many pending authorisations fall away automatically if not captured. If you believe a completed duplicate charge has occurred, gather timestamps and transaction identifiers before escalating.
Using someone else’s card
Third-party funding is a common cause of account restrictions and failed withdrawals. Use only a Mastercard issued in your own name. If a cardholder dispute arises, the casino may need to restrict the account while it reviews the transaction history.
Responsible Gambling
Depositing with Mastercard should fit within a planned entertainment budget. Card payments can feel frictionless, so it is important to set boundaries before you play and to treat deposits as discretionary spending rather than an income strategy.
Practical steps that may help you stay in control at Jackpot Jill Casino include:
- Set a deposit limit that matches what you can comfortably afford to lose.
- Decide your session length in advance and take breaks rather than chasing losses.
- Review your transaction history regularly to keep spending visible.
- Use bank tools such as card controls, spending caps, or gambling blocks if they are available to you.
- If gambling stops being enjoyable or starts causing stress, consider taking time away or using available self-restriction features.
Remember that gambling outcomes are uncertain, and no deposit method changes the underlying odds. If you choose to play, do so responsibly, within your means, and only if you are 18+.
